          Basic Marina Operations Training Manual     Mooring

          IMI’s most affordable course, the Basic Marina Operations Training Manual, is a self-guided course aimed at
          delivering marina-specific skills and knowledge.
          	 •	Dock masters
          	 •	Boatyard Technicians
          	 •	Dockhands
          	 •	Fuel Attendants
          	 •	Equipment Operators
          	 •	Launch Operators
          	 •	Maintenance and Security Staff

          Most of the modules in this manual are to be completed at or near to the participant’s place of work under the
          guidance of his/her marina manager. IMI has included clear guidance notes for both the student and the manager.

          The contents of Basic Marina Operations Training Manual are intended to cover all subjects needed for basic
          marina personnel to work with confidence and competence. The manual provides guidelines for the employer
          and a record of training and achievement for the participant.

          Training should start on the first day of employment. The student has 18 months to complete the course, and this
          course can be also embedded into an organization’s induction process.

          COURSE STRUCTURE
          The course is divided into Mandatory and Optional Modules. IMI students must
          complete all Mandatory Modules and at least two of the Optional Modules

          Mandatory Modules
          	 1.		 Introduction
          	 2.		 First Aid
          	 3.		 Health, Safety and Fire Prevention
          	 4.		 Customer Care
          	 5.		 Security
          	 6.		 Personal Safety
          	 7.		 Berthing/Mooring Administration
          	 8.		 Line/Dock Hand
          	 9.		 Environmental Issues

          Optional Modules
          	 10.	 Marina and Plant Maintenance
          	 11.	 Office Administration and Payments

          Marina Operations Manual – 2011 Edition

          The Association of Marina Industries (AMI) completed an extensive review to produce this updated Marina
          Operations Manual for 2011. Available to all marine professionals, the manual is a 350-page reference guide
          that details best practices for marina operations and serves as a comprehensive tool for marina managers. The
          manual includes templates and forms, as well as advice and tips for running a successful marina or boatyard.
          This manual holds the key to running a
          successful marina and boatyard all in one publication.

          Researched and updated by Milt Hazel, CMM, of Benchmark Marine Services, and thoroughly reviewed by
          Certified Marina Managers (CMMs) from the IMI advisory committee, the Marina Operations Manual includes
          information on OSHA requirements, employment policies, personnel forms, environmental management,
          emergency plans, and a new chapter on training.

          Topics Covered:
          	 •	Employment Policies and Best Practices  	 •	Inspection and Safety Checks
          	 •	Organizational Chart Template           	 •	Environmental Management
	 •	Employee Forms                                    	 •	Emergency Management
	 •	Job Descriptions along Marina Career Path 	 •	Training and Work Force Development
	 •	Financial, Accounting, and Office Procedures 	 •	Administrative Records and Document Control
	 •	Marina Operations
